I was interested in buying a figures from there, Is it safe to order from figurestation.com.hk ?
 
I've never ordered from them online, but they're a long established seller with an actual store. Huge amount of stock with friendly staff. If you're in Hong Kong, a visit to their shop is a must. This video shows it at 1m 20.

 
I made a purchase last sunday. Let's see how it'll go. There's a lot of neat hard-to-find goodies there. And the pricing is nice. They charge a fee for PayPal transaction, don't know if it's based on the purchase value or if is a fixed one. I'll update this post to see how the experience went.
 
Welp, I contacted FigureStation at their facebook page since, till yesterday, I didn't have any confirmation besides the store's automatic e-mail receiving and generating an order number. They answered me, on facebook, earlier today saying that 2 of the items I ordered were actually out-of-stock and I should choose another product. Unfortunately, the item I wanted the most is one of the out-of-stock.

Since they answered me quickly, I'm still confident it may turn well. My advice is: search their website, choose the items you're interested but contact them through facebook before ordering so you know for sure if it really is in-stock or not.

Well I ended up putting an order in and it was for a hard to find item at a price that seemed too good to be true. I paid through Paypal, but never heard from them to confirm the order. I was giving them a week or two before emailing them. Lo and behold, the item just showed up.

The order worked out for me. I hope you guys have similar luck. Apart from the no order confirmation/tracking, I would order from them again and feel relatively at ease.
 
So my order arrived yesterday. It went all nice. Took a while to get here, almost 1 and a half months but this is the shipping company. I got a Phicen M33, a Wild Toys Windbreaker set, a pair of sneakers and a MC Toys Burglar set. All for a nice price. My experience was good, so I recommend. Just contact them first via facebook or e-mail, since the store doesn't update the infos as it should. Some items listed as pre-order may already be in-stock, some in-stock may not be available, some out-of-stock could have been replenished... u get the idea.

I've been buying from them since 2015. 1-2 orders (pre-orders) each year average.
They have been pretty good except for the followings
* no account order history page - only way to remember your order is your email confirmation and your memory
* $40-$50 shipping per figure (Air Parcel to US with tracking)
* 5% (usually $7-8) PayPal handling fee

In a nutshell, I would only order items you can not find elsewhere (If you're in US or Europe..etc )
